Why Mauritius is the World's Best Honeymoon Destination for 2025

Mauritius beach perfect for honeymoon destination 2025.

Why Mauritius is the Ultimate Honeymoon Destination for 2025

For couples planning their honeymoon, choosing a destination that resonates with romance and beauty is essential. Mauritius, a spectacular island nation in the Indian Ocean, has been heralded as the World’s Best Honeymoon Destination for 2025 in TripAdvisor’s esteemed Travelers’ Choice Awards. This award wasn’t just a stroke of luck; it stems from Mauritius’s dedication to offering an unrivalled experience for honeymooners. From its breathtaking beaches to luxurious accommodations, Mauritius sets the stage for couples to embark on their new life chapter together.

Top Reasons to Visit Mauritius for Your Honeymoon

What makes Mauritius stand out among other romantic getaways, such as Bali and the Maldives? It offers a unique fusion of world-class luxury and rich cultural experiences. The island boasts various luxury resorts, each providing exceptional service and amenities. Imagine waking up to panoramic views of turquoise waters, indulging in exquisite local cuisine, and exploring idyllic landscapes—from lush mountains to serene beaches—all tailored for couples looking to enhance their bond during this unforgettable time.

As highlighted by Richard Duval, Mauritius’s Minister of Tourism, the island perfectly balances luxury with authenticity. Visitors can partake in dolphin watching, explore the Black River Gorges, or simply relax by the beach to create perfect moments. The cultural diversity, featuring Indian, African, Chinese, and French influences, adds another layer to the island's allure. Couples can dive into local traditions and cuisines, making every experience personal and memorable.

Compelling Experiences Await in Mauritius

Couples will find much to fall in love with in Mauritius. From stunning beaches fringed with swaying palms to luxurious spa retreats, there is an array of activities to cater to all honeymooner preferences. Spend dreamy days lounging on the pristine sands of Trou aux Biches or hiking through the lush trails of the Black River Gorges National Park. Evening activities offer romantic dinners overlooking the ocean or indulging in vibrant local music and dance.

Beyond the Beach: Cultural Gems of Mauritius

This idyllic island is more than just beaches; it is a tapestry of rich cultural heritage. History enthusiasts can visit UNESCO World Heritage sites like Aapravasi Ghat while food lovers can explore bustling markets and enjoy Mauritian dishes that reflect the country’s diverse culinary heritage. Couples can partake in local experiences, like cooking classes or artisan workshops, making their honeymoon all the more special. Engaging with local traditions not only enriches the travel experience but builds unforgettable memories that will last a lifetime.

Why South Africans Need to Know About the 12-Hour Dubai Visa Process

Update The Rise of Urgent Visa Needs for South Africans In an increasingly interconnected world, the urgency surrounding travel to Dubai has amplified, especially for South African passport holders. Visa Go, a licensed UAE travel agency, has recognized the pressing need for travelers to efficiently navigate the convoluted visa application process. Their announcement about introducing a 12-hour express visa processing service clarifies this trend. More than just a speed enhancement, the initiative aims to address common pitfalls in the visa application journey, making travel more feasible and accessible. Understanding the Visa Application Dynamics As South African travelers flock to Dubai for various reasons—from business meetings to leisure—issues with visa applications frequently plague their plans. Delays often occur because of improper documents or non-compliance with application requirements. Visa Go's approach entails not merely accelerating the process but also ensuring document verification through a manual pre-check system. This twofold focus on efficiency and meticulousness signifies a significant step forward in improving user experience and enhancing approval rates. What Does Visa Go Offer? A Closer Look Visa Go has developed a comprehensive online visa application process that caters specifically to South African travelers. The extensive services offered include: Document Pre-Checks: To confirm that applications are complete and meet UAE standards before submission, thus diminishing the likelihood of delays. Real-Time Tracking: Allowing travelers to monitor their visa application's status, enhancing transparency and reducing anxiety. Expert Support: Available through WhatsApp and email, offering personalized assistance regarding documentation and requirements. This structured online process not only streamlines application submissions but also builds confidence among travelers by delivering clarity on their progress. The Importance of Accurate Documentation Beyond speed, illicit or incomplete documentation remains the chief reason for visa application setbacks. South African applicants must prepare necessary items such as a valid passport with a minimum of six months validity, passport-sized photos, and proof of accommodation. Visa Go emphasizes that maintaining correct and high-quality documents is paramount. Discover How Southern Africa's Low-Footprint Lodges Are Transforming Luxury Travel

Update A Shift Towards Sustainable Luxury Travel in Southern Africa As global awareness of environmental issues rises, luxury travel in Southern Africa is reflecting a significant shift towards sustainability. Travelers are increasingly prioritizing eco-friendly accommodations that not only promise unique experiences but also respect the planet. Reports from industry leaders like the Virtuoso Luxe Report highlight that sustainability is no longer just an option for travelers, but a pivotal decision-making factor. Unlike the past, where opulence was measured by size and extravagance, today’s discerning tourists seek intimacy and minimal environmental impact. The Emergence of Low-Footprint Lodges Among trailblazers in this movement are lodges like Thonga Beach Lodge and Tsowa Safari Island, which exemplify the integration of luxury with environmental consciousness. These lodges operate with a philosophy that luxuries should harmonize with nature rather than dominate it. For instance, Thonga Beach Lodge, nestled within South Africa’s UNESCO-listed iSimangaliso Wetland Park, enforces stringent development controls that prioritize ecological balance. The lodge features raised wooden structures and limited guest capacities to minimize human impact, ensuring that nature preserves its natural beauty. Turtle nesting seasons, for example, remain undisturbed due to conscientious lighting practices that protect nesting patterns. Innovative Practices at Eco-Friendly Lodges Tsowa Safari Island also shines for its low-impact approach to hospitality, accommodating only 18 guests at a time while running completely on solar power. Water sourced from the Zambezi River is treated on-site, using environmentally friendly methods that allow for soil filtration before return to nature. As Lucy Cooke, Group Marketing Manager at Isibindi Africa points out, “Low-footprint luxury starts with knowing when to stop.” This mantra reflects evolving traveler expectations for lodgings that are built with thoughtful design and intentional operational practices. Understanding the Role of Community Engagement Community engagement emerges as a cornerstone of sustainable luxury travel in Africa. At Thonga, approximately 93% of the staff hail from the local Mabibi community, underscoring a commitment to creating job opportunities while fostering skill development. This not only supports local economies but also builds a connection between travelers and the community's cultural fabric. Such initiatives enhance the authenticity of the travel experience, allowing guests to immerse themselves in local traditions and practices. The Environmental Impact and Benefits of Sustainable Practices Implementing sustainable practices is not merely about reducing carbon footprints; it's about instilling a sense of responsibility and stewardship toward the environment. Lodges like Thonga and Tsowa actively participate in environmental conservation efforts, such as beach clean-up programs and strategic water conservation initiatives that also benefit nearby communities. For instance, the clean water supply facility that serves about 800 households with more than 80,000 litres per month is a testament to the partnership between eco-tourism and community welfare. Comparative Analysis of Eco-Friendly Lodges While the focus here is on Southern Africa, a quick overview of similar initiatives reveals a broader trend in eco-conscious luxury travel. Properties like Chobe Game Lodge in Botswana lead the way with 100% solar-powered operations, while Mombo Camp, also in Botswana, integrates cutting-edge eco-friendly technology to minimize waste and conserve water resources. The consistent theme among such lodges is a commitment to combining luxury experiences with pirotary environmental stewardship. Beyond the Game Drive: Unique Safari Moments to Experience

Update Discovering Unique Safari Experiences Beyond the Game VehicleThe traditional safari experience often conjures images of adventure, the thrilling chase of the Big Five, and the roaring engine of a game vehicle traversing the African savanna. However, hidden in the serene beauty of the African landscapes are unparalleled moments that unfold when we step away from the confines of these vehicles. Many lodges across South Africa and beyond are now focusing on creating more immersive experiences that allow travelers to connect deeply with nature and local culture, fostering memories that linger long after the journey ends.Walking Safaris: A Grounded Experience of NatureOne of the most intimate ways to explore the bush is through guided walking safaris. These experiences transform the safari journey, shifting the focus from merely spotting wildlife to engaging deeply with the ecosystem. Guided walks through renowned reserves like Kruger National Park or Sabi Sand offer travelers the opportunity to observe animal tracks, bird calls, and the myriad of flora that make up the habitat. With each step, you engage your senses fully, noticing the whisper of the wind and the earthy scent of crushed wild sage, all while being educated by expert guides on the workings of these vibrant ecosystems.Connecting Over Coffee: Meaningful ConversationsMid-drive coffee breaks may seem like brief respites, but they often turn into opportunities for deeper conversations. Imagine standing in a clearing, a hot cup in hand, as guides delve into topics like conservation efforts, anti-poaching strategies, and the interlinked issues surrounding wildlife tourism. In areas bordering hotspots like the Okavango Delta and Serengeti, these discussions expand to include crucial insights about migration patterns and sustainable practices, ultimately reshaping your understanding of the environment you are in and its challenges.Unwinding at Waterholes: Nature's Own TheaterThe experience of watching wildlife unfold at a waterhole is another mesmerizing aspect of off-vehicle safaris. Instead of the bustle of an engine, you find solace in the stillness as species ranging from elephants to shy antelope converge to drink. Properties along Etosha National Park offer stunning floodlit waterholes where animal interactions against a backdrop of stars can be witnessed in tranquility. This environment fosters patience as you come to appreciate the quieter nuances of the wildlife and their behaviors.Evenings Around the Fire: Cultural Connections and StorytellingAs the sun sets, social moments blossom around the fire in a lodge's boma. Under the starlit sky, guests and guides share stories — from epic wildlife encounters to local folklore. In regions such as the Maasai Mara or Hwange National Park, traditional performances may be woven in, presenting guests with an authentic taste of local culture. These evenings are an invitation to reflect, learn, and connect not just with the land, but with the people who call it home.The Future of Safari: Slowing Down for a Deeper ConnectionAs the safari landscape evolves, the call to embrace more profound connections with nature and local communities becomes clearer.
